Bloomberg not running for president
By JR Hoeft | Thursday, February 28th, 2008 | Politics“I am not — and will not be — a candidate for president,” wrote Mayor Michael Bloomberg of New York City in today’s New York Times. “…[But] if a candidate takes an independent, nonpartisan approach — and embraces practical solutions that challenge party orthodoxy — I’ll join others in helping that candidate win the White House.”
